在移动设备上打造具有身临其境和响应迅速的游戏体验至关重要。而为了实现这一点,优化游戏图形必不可少。由于 Android 设备配备了强大的图形处理单元 (GPU),因此开发者可以利用 GPU 加速技术来提升游戏图形性能和响应能力。
GPU 加速技术的优势
-
减少 CPU 负载:GPU 可以处理图形密集型任务,从而减轻 CPU 的负担并提高游戏性能。
-
更快的渲染:GPU 专为并行执行图形操作而设计,这可以显著提高渲染速度。
-
视觉效果更好:GPU 可以处理复杂的光影、纹理和几何形状,从而创建更逼真和引人入胜的游戏环境。
Android GPU 绘制优化技巧
以下是一些优化 Android GPU 绘制以获得流畅游戏体验的技巧:
1. 使用 OpenGL ES
OpenGL ES 是一款专为移动设备设计的跨平台图形 API。它可以充分利用 GPU
功能,并提供对图形操作的高级控制。
2. 使用纹理压缩
纹理是游戏中使用的图像,通常需要占用大量内存。通过使用纹理压缩技术,例如 ETC2 和 ASTC,可以减少纹理大小,同时保持图像质量。
3. 启用硬件加速
在 Android 设备上启用硬件加速可以允许 GPU 处理图形渲染。这可以显著提高图形性能,尤其是在较低端设备上。
4. 优化批处理
批处理是指将多个绘图调用组合为单个调用,以便 GPU 可以更有效地处理它们。通过优化批处理,
发表评论